Gas Pipe Installation in West Palm Beach, FL
Gas pipe installation services involve setting up the piping systems used to supply natural gas or propane to residential properties. These projects can include installing new gas lines for appliances such as stoves, water heaters, fireplaces, or outdoor grills, as well as relocating existing pipes or upgrading outdated systems.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of the installation, the materials used, and how the work will integrate with their current setup to ensure safety and efficiency.
Before requesting gas pipe installation, homeowners should consider the layout of their property and the locations where gas appliances will be installed or replaced. It’s important to understand any existing infrastructure that may affect the project, such as underground utilities or building codes specific to the area. Clear communication about the project’s purpose and the desired outcome can help ensure the installation meets safety standards and functions properly for years to come.

Gas Pipe Installation Questions
What is involved in gas pipe installation? The process includes planning the layout, installing piping, and ensuring proper connections for safe operation.
Are new gas pipes suitable for existing homes? Yes, existing homes can often have new gas pipes installed or upgraded to meet current safety standards.
What types of appliances can be connected to gas pipes? Gas pipes can supply appliances such as stoves, water heaters, fireplaces, and outdoor grills.
Is it necessary to have permits for gas pipe installation? Permits are typically required to ensure the installation complies with local safety codes and regulations.
